Lagos Gorment Explain How Hypertension Dey Kpai Lagosians

By: Esther Ayoola Nor be small tin oh, Data from Lagos State Ministry of Health dey show say, about six million residents dey live with hypertension, but most of dem no sabi say dem get di sickness. Health Commissioner, Prof. Akin Abayomi, tuk dis one yesterday for leadership tuk, tuk, wey Lagos State Primary Health Care Board organize with partners like Nigeria Health Watch. Olusoji Fasuba Pikin, Annabelle, Run Hot Race For England

By: Esther Ayoola Former Nigerian sprinter Olusoji Fasuba pikin, Annabelle Fasuba, don start her U-17 career for England with full force. She win di South of England Indoor 60m title for Lee Valley Athletics Centre, London on Saturday. Di 14-year-old clock 7.51s, just one millisecond short of her club record wey she set for her first race dis season. She don already break U-17 and U-20 club records with 7.50s […]

JAMB Open 2026 UTME, Direct Entry Registration

By: Esther Ayoola Joint Admission Matriculation Board, JAMB, don begin di sales of 2026 UTME and Direct Entry registration forms.= Say, Registration go start from Monday, 26th January go reach Saturday, 28th February, 2026, and di exam go hold for April. According to JAMB website, Candidates must get National Identification Number (NIN) and dem suppose dey at least 16 years old by 30th September, 2026 to fit register. If any […]
